Mountain View High is a State/Public serving high age pupils, located in Mountain View, Santa Clara County. The school has 2,220 pupils enrolled. The Principal is Kip Glazer. It is part of the Mountain View-Los Altos Union High school district. It serves grades 9โ12 in an urban setting. The school employs 116.3 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 19.1:1.

By race and ethnicity, the student body is 37% White, 28% Asian and 23% Hispanic or Latino.
| Race / ethnicity | Students | Share |
|---|---|---|
| White | 805 | 37% |
| Asian | 613 | 28% |
| Hispanic or Latino | 509 | 23% |
| Two or more races | 234 | 11% |
| Black or African American | 31 | 1.4% |
| Native Hawaiian or Pacific Islander | 10 | <1% |
| American Indian or Alaska Native | 1 | <1% |
Source: NCES Common Core of Data.
281 of the school's 2,220 students (13%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
Mountain View High is located in an urban setting (NCES locale: City, Small).
Mountain View High is one of 3 schools in Mountain View-Los Altos Union High, based in Mountain View, California. The district serves 4,459 students district-wide and employs 239 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 2,220 students, Mountain View High is larger than the district average of about 1,486 students per school.
